2. Material Sustainability

Material sustainability, in the context of celebratory greetings for the year 2025, refers to the environmental impact associated with the production, distribution, and disposal of such items. Prioritizing sustainable materials and practices minimizes the ecological footprint of these seasonal greetings.

  • Recycled Paper Content

    The percentage of recycled content in the paper stock significantly impacts the environmental burden. Utilizing paper with a high percentage of post-consumer recycled content reduces the demand for virgin pulp, conserving forests and lowering energy consumption in the manufacturing process. For example, a greeting crafted from 100% recycled paper demonstrates a commitment to environmental responsibility.

  • Sustainable Ink Alternatives

    Traditional printing inks often contain volatile organic compounds (VOCs) and heavy metals, which can be harmful to the environment and human health. Sustainable alternatives, such as soy-based or vegetable-based inks, offer a less toxic option. These inks are derived from renewable resources and release fewer VOCs, contributing to a cleaner environment. The selection of sustainable inks is a critical factor in reducing the overall environmental impact.

  • Biodegradable or Compostable Materials

    Opting for biodegradable or compostable materials ensures that the greeting decomposes naturally after its useful life, minimizing landfill waste. Materials such as seed paper, which incorporates plantable seeds, or papers made from agricultural waste can be composted at home or in industrial composting facilities. This approach diverts waste from landfills and promotes a circular economy.

  • Reduced Packaging and Waste

    Minimizing packaging and eliminating unnecessary embellishments reduces the overall waste associated with the greeting. Choosing lightweight envelopes or foregoing individual plastic wrapping can significantly decrease the environmental footprint. Opting for digital greetings eliminates the need for physical materials altogether, representing a highly sustainable option.

5. Cultural Relevance

The creation and reception of a celebratory greeting intended for the year 2025 are profoundly influenced by cultural relevance. This encompasses the degree to which the imagery, messaging, and overall design resonate with the values, traditions, and social norms of the intended recipient or audience. A failure to address cultural nuances can result in misinterpretations, offense, or a lack of engagement, thereby diminishing the greeting’s intended positive impact. For example, incorporating religious symbols without understanding their significance to the recipient’s faith, or using imagery that clashes with cultural sensitivities, can have adverse effects. The success of these seasonal greetings hinges on the sender’s awareness and respect for cultural diversity.

Considering the practical application, businesses and individuals must conduct thorough research and sensitivity reviews when designing greetings intended for diverse audiences. This involves understanding the specific cultural associations linked to colors, symbols, and dates within different communities. For instance, the use of certain colors might be considered auspicious in one culture but inauspicious in another. Similarly, the date of the new year celebration varies across cultures (e.g., Lunar New Year), and greetings should reflect these differences appropriately. Furthermore, the language used in the message needs to be carefully considered to avoid ambiguity or miscommunication. A global corporation sending greetings to its employees across various countries may need to create multiple versions of the card, each tailored to the specific cultural context.

7. Technological Innovation

Technological innovation exerts a significant influence on the evolution of celebratory greetings for the year 2025. Advancements in digital printing, augmented reality, and interactive media are reshaping the ways in which these greetings are designed, delivered, and experienced. Understanding these innovations is essential for creating impactful and engaging seasonal communications.

  • Advanced Printing Techniques

    Innovations in printing technology, such as variable data printing and 3D printing, enable unprecedented levels of personalization. Variable data printing allows for the customization of each greeting with unique text, images, or graphics, tailored to the individual recipient. 3D printing can add tactile elements to the greeting, enhancing its sensory appeal and creating a memorable experience. For example, a greeting could feature a 3D-printed miniature ornament or a personalized raised pattern. These techniques offer opportunities to move beyond mass-produced greetings and create truly unique and individualized communications.

  • Integration of Augmented Reality (AR)

    Augmented reality (AR) transforms static greetings into interactive experiences. By scanning a greeting with a smartphone or tablet, recipients can unlock digital content overlaid onto the physical card. This content might include animations, video messages, or interactive games. AR integration enhances engagement and memorability, transforming a simple greeting into an immersive experience. For instance, a greeting could trigger a virtual fireworks display or a personalized video message from the sender, enriching the recipient’s experience.

  • Interactive Digital Displays

    The incorporation of miniature digital displays directly into greetings represents a significant technological advancement. These displays can showcase animated images, video clips, or personalized messages. Low-power e-paper displays or flexible OLED screens can be integrated into the card, offering a dynamic alternative to traditional printed images. This innovation allows for the delivery of richer, more engaging content directly within the physical greeting. An example would be a greeting displaying a slideshow of family photos or a short video message from the sender.

  • Personalized Sound and Audio Integration

    Technological advancements enable the integration of personalized sound and audio into greetings. This could range from simple sound effects triggered upon opening the card to the embedding of personalized audio messages or music. Microchips capable of storing and playing audio files can be seamlessly incorporated into the greeting, adding an additional sensory dimension. For example, a greeting could play a favorite song of the recipient or a custom-recorded message from the sender, creating a more emotionally resonant experience.
